#DFDF59 Hex Color Code

#DFDF59

The Hexadecimal Color #DFDF59 is a contrast shade of Khaki. #DFDF59 RGB value is rgb(223, 223, 89). RGB Color Model of #DFDF59 consists of 87% red, 87% green and 34% blue. HSL color Mode of #DFDF59 has 60°(degrees) Hue, 68%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#DFDF59 color has an wavelength of 582.22222n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DFDF59 is #FFFF66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DFDF59 is #DD5. The Closest Color to #DFDF59 is #F0E68C. Official Name of #DFDF59 Hex Code is Wattle.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DFDF59 is 0 Cyan 0 Magenta 60 Yellow 13 Black and #DFDF59 CMY is 0, 0, 60.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#DFDF59 is hsl(60,68,61,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(60, 60, 87).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#DFDF59 is 58.62, 69.19, 19.72.
Hex8 Value of #DFDF59 is #DFDF59FF. Decimal Value of #DFDF59 is 14671705 and Octal Value of #DFDF59 is 67757531. Binary Value of #DFDF59 is 11011111, 11011111, 1011001 and Android of #DFDF59 is 4292861785 / 0xffdfdf59.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#DFDF59 is 0.397, 0.469, 0.469 and YIQ Color Space of #DFDF59 is 207.724, 43.0542, -41.7008.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#DFDF59 is 69.48, 76.33, 20.51.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#DFDF59 is 86.6, -16.63, 63.74.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#DFDF59 is 86.6, 5.7, 79.36.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#DFDF59 is 86.6, 65.87, 104.62. Hunter Lab variable of #DFDF59 is 83.18, -19.77, 44.17.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DFDF59

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
